Who is Libby Schaaf?

Libby Schaaf ( Elizabeth Beckman) is an American politician serving as the mayor of Oakland California since 2015. In addition, Libby is a member and a strong supporter of the  Democratic Party. Moreover, prior to being the mayor, she served on the Oakland City Council.

She won the mayoral position on November 4, 2014, in the 14th round in ranked-choice voting with 62.79% of the vote. In addition, she won the re-election in 2018 with a 27% margin.

Career

Early Career

Prior to joining politics, she was working as a lawyer at the law firm of Reed Smith LLP. After that, she became the program director for the Marcus A. Foster institution in 1995. At the Institution, she was creating and running a new volunteer program for the Oakland Unified School District.

She started working for the government as the legislative aide to Oakland City Council President Ignacio De La Fuente and special assistant to Oakland mayor Jerry Brown.

Moreover, she joined the Port of Oakland as Director of Public Affairs in 2006. At the port, she helped win state and federal funds for the city of Oakland while also coordinating all strategic communications for the port. In addition, she graduated from Emerge California, a training program for women seeking political office, in 2009.

Furthermore, she also served as the Economic Policy Advisor for the council of the year, prior to joining the Oakland City Council in 2010.

Oakland City Council

She was elected t represent her own home District 4, in 2010 on the Oakland City Council. During her stint on the city council, she fought to raise the minimum wage. Moreover, she showed her support for the FF, which is also known as a Lift Up Oakland, a $12.25 minimum wage ballot initiative that passed in a landslide on November 4,m 2014.

During her tenure on the Oakland City Council, Schaaf also worked to improve government openness and efficiency, create a safer city, and strengthen Oakland communities. In addition, she worked hard on Oakland Police Department reform, recruiting additional civilians and pushing through a proposal to connect the Oakland Police Department with the Alameda County Sheriff’s Department in order to boost the number of guards patrolling the city.

Libby Schaaf Education

She attended Head-Royce School and then enrolled at Skyline High School. After that, she joined Rollin College where she earned her BA in political science. She went on and joined Loyola Law School, where she earned her Juris Doctor degree.

Serving as the Mayor of Oakland

After announcing her bid to run for the mayor of Oakland, she was endorsed by the Governor of California Jerry Brown and US Senator Barbara Boxer.

Transportation Department

Libby confirmed in June 2015, the new formation of the first Department of Transportation. The Department of Transportation took over parts of Oakland Public Works’ tasks, such as road design, resurfacing, and maintenance. Moreover, mayor Libby stated in her statement that the focus would be on “sustainable measures that can bring essential change to the streets rapidly.”

In addition, The Department of Transportation consists of 300 employees. The employees were previously working in the Department of Public Works and Oakland Police Department’s Parking Enforcement operations. Furthermore,

The Department of Transportation received funding from a variety of public sources, including Measure BB, a sales tax enacted in November 2014 to support transportation projects in Alameda County. Moreover, in March 2015, Libby appointed Matt Nichols as her Policy Director for Transportation and Infrastructure. In June 2016, Jeff Tumlin was designated Interim Director of the agency.

ICE Alert

In February 2018, she notified city residents of an imminent Immigration and Customs Enforcement raid. Her action was, however, criticized by some federal authorities.

While responding she said that she was shared the information in a way that was legal and it was not obstruction of justice and it was an opportunity to ensure that people were well informed of their rights.

According to the director of ICE, he said that his department failed to arrest over 800 people as a result of her alert.

Guaranteed income for minority residents

Schaaf said in March 2021 that non-white, low-income citizens of Oakland will get $500 per month in “guaranteed income” for 18 months. However, the revenue was supported by private charitable donations, according to the project’s website.
